3D Propeller Testing -Finding the Perfect Pitch- Low and Slow Lessons for RC Aerobatic Pilots
This video discusses the criteria that I use when selecting the proper pitch and diameter for my remote control airplane. In this video I am flying an AJ Aircraft 106” Raven. This is the same criteria I use on all of my Extreme Flight remote control airplanes. I am using a JR transmitter with Savox servos and a DLE engine. The reason for making this video was because I removed my GP123 for maintenance and replaced it with a DLE.
